
Shares of Meta Platforms META.O are down 2.8% in afternoon trading, with broader mkt also selling off. Meta is due to report results including higher yr-over-yr qtrly rev after the closing bell
Analysts expect Q1 rev of $41.39 bln vs $36.46 bln in the yr-ago period and they expect EPS of $5.27/shr vs $4.71 a yr ago, according to LSEG
Daniel Morgan, senior portfolio manager at Synovus Trust Company, said in a note that investors want to know how tariffs could impact digital advertising spend rates, and they will also pay attention to any comments on capital spending
Meta on Tuesday announced an application programming interface in a bid to woo businesses to more easily build AI products using its Llama artificial-intelligence models
Also on Tuesday, Snap SNAP.N said it will not issue a second-quarter financial forecast, citing economic uncertainty
Analyst recommendations on META include 65 "strong buy" or "buy" ratings, six "hold" ratings and two "sell" ratings
The median 12-mo PT is $695; the stock was last at $539
Including the session move, META is down 7.6% YTD compared with a roughly 10% decline in the Nasdaq .IXIC
